July 07, 2010 (newstodate): Finnair Cargo's management can start summer holidays in high spirits after the encouraging cargo figures in 2010.
In June, 2010, Finnair Cargo handled a total of 11,128 tonnes of cargo - an impressive growth by 54 percent, y-o-y.
The Asian volumes boomed again, rising 31.2 percent to 6,312 tonnes, but European traffic was also up by 33.8 percent to 2,013 tonnes.
New in the statistics is also the freighter volumes that accrued to 1,852 tonnes.
For the first half of 2010, total volumes are up 33.9 percent, y-o-y, to 54,534 tonnes, with the Asian volumes serving as the main driver with 35,295 tonnes - an increase by 35.7 percent.
Finnair Cargo launched MD-11F cargo services from May 12, 2010, with two weekly rotations between Helsinki and Hong Kong, Seoul, respectively, and is now mulling plans for introducing a further rotation to a yet-unpublished destination in Asia.
